    Subject[PATCH v9 12/12] RISC-V: Build Infrastructure
    Date
    From
    This patch contains all the build infrastructure that actually enables
    the RISC-V port. This includes Makefiles, linker scripts, and Kconfig
    files. It also contains the only top-level change, which adds RISC-V to
    the list of architectures that need a sed run to produce the ARCH
    variable when building locally.

    diff --git a/arch/riscv/Makefile b/arch/riscv/Makefile
    new file mode 100644
    index 000000000000..6719dd30ec5b
    --- /dev/null
    +++ b/arch/riscv/Makefile
    @@ -0,0 +1,72 @@
    +# This file is included by the global makefile so that you can add your own
    +# architecture-specific flags and dependencies. Remember to do have actions
    +# for "archclean" and "archdep" for cleaning up and making dependencies for
    +# this architecture
    +#
    +# This file is subject to the terms and conditions of the GNU General Public
    +# License. See the file "COPYING" in the main directory of this archive
    +# for more details.
    +#
    +
    +LDFLAGS :=
    +OBJCOPYFLAGS := -O binary
    +LDFLAGS_vmlinux :=
    +KBUILD_AFLAGS_MODULE += -fPIC
    +KBUILD_CFLAGS_MODULE += -fPIC
    +
    +KBUILD_DEFCONFIG = defconfig
    +
    +export BITS
    +ifeq ($(CONFIG_ARCH_RV64I),y)
    + BITS := 64
    + UTS_MACHINE := riscv64
    +
    + KBUILD_CFLAGS += -mabi=lp64
    + KBUILD_AFLAGS += -mabi=lp64
    + KBUILD_MARCH = rv64im
    + LDFLAGS += -melf64lriscv
    +else
    + BITS := 32
    + UTS_MACHINE := riscv32
    +
    + KBUILD_CFLAGS += -mabi=ilp32
    + KBUILD_AFLAGS += -mabi=ilp32
    + KBUILD_MARCH = rv32im
    + LDFLAGS += -melf32lriscv
    +endif
    +
    +KBUILD_CFLAGS += -Wall
    +
    +ifeq ($(CONFIG_RISCV_ISA_A),y)
    + KBUILD_ARCH_A = a
    +endif
    +ifeq ($(CONFIG_RISCV_ISA_C),y)
    + KBUILD_ARCH_C = c
    +endif
    +
    +KBUILD_AFLAGS += -march=$(KBUILD_MARCH)$(KBUILD_ARCH_A)fd$(KBUILD_ARCH_C)
    +
    +KBUILD_CFLAGS += -march=$(KBUILD_MARCH)$(KBUILD_ARCH_A)$(KBUILD_ARCH_C)
    +KBUILD_CFLAGS += -mno-save-restore
    +KBUILD_CFLAGS += -DCONFIG_PAGE_OFFSET=$(CONFIG_PAGE_OFFSET)
    +
    +ifeq ($(CONFIG_CMODEL_MEDLOW),y)
    + KBUILD_CFLAGS += -mcmodel=medlow
    +endif
    +ifeq ($(CONFIG_CMODEL_MEDANY),y)
    + KBUILD_CFLAGS += -mcmodel=medany
    +endif
    +
    +# GCC versions that support the "-mstrict-align" option default to allowing
    +# unaligned accesses. While unaligned accesses are explicitly allowed in the
    +# RISC-V ISA, they're emulated by machine mode traps on all extant
    +# architectures. It's faster to have GCC emit only aligned accesses.
    +KBUILD_CFLAGS += $(call cc-option,-mstrict-align)
    +
    +head-y := arch/riscv/kernel/head.o
    +
    +core-y += arch/riscv/kernel/ arch/riscv/mm/
    +
    +libs-y += arch/riscv/lib/
    +
    +all: vmlinux
